About Access Careers

Tucked into Islandia, Access Careers' campus is known for practical, career-focused learning that emphasizes hands-on skills. Coursework leans toward applied knowledge in areas like health and office technology. Instructors often come from the field, and the culture favors clear expectations and steady support. The crowd mixes recent grads and career changers.

Students use lab-style classrooms, computer resources, and quiet study spaces, plus advising, tutoring, and career coaching for resumes, certification prep, and interviews. The vibe is friendly, no-frills, and goal oriented. You'll spot study groups, peer workshops, and low-key milestone recognitions. Career prep threads through everything, with workplace exposure and employer introductions. And the Islandia setting adds nearby employers, cafes, parks, and quick study-break escapes.

What academic programs and degree levels does Access Careers, Islandia offer?

Access Careers, Islandia offers 4 academic programs across 1 major fields of study, with available degree levels: Certificate (1-2 yrs), Residency.

Most popular program areas include:

  • Healthcare Professions, Medical Sciences and Clinical Practice (4 programs)

Data based on IPEDS program completions for 2023-2024 academic year. Numbers reflect programs where students graduated, not all offered programs.

What financial aid and scholarships are available at Access Careers, Islandia?

Access Careers, Islandia provides financial aid to 5% of first-time, full-time students, with average grants of $3,726 and average loans of $4,994.

Average financial aid amounts by type:

  • Pell grants: $3,726
  • Federal loans: $4,994

The university supports 7 students with grants and 6 students with loans annually.

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Financial aid amounts and percentages may vary by program, enrollment status, and individual circumstances.

What is the average salary for Access Careers, Islandia graduates?

Access Careers, Islandia graduates earn a median salary of $29,664 after 6 years.

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Salary data reflects graduates who received federal financial aid (approximately 60% of all graduates). Actual earnings may vary significantly based on program, location, and individual circumstances.
